摘要
The consequences for compact star properties of including the delta mesons in the Lagrangian density of the nonlinear Walecka model are investigated. The equations of state for neutrino free and neutrino trapped with and without the delta mesons are compared. We conclude that the sensitivity to the delta mesons depends on the hadronic contents of the star, i.e., stars with only protons and neutrons behave in a different way than stars with protons, neutrons, and hyperons. Moreover, although the properties of maximum mass stable protoneutron stars with trapped neutrinos are essentially equivalent when the delta meson is included, the neutrino content is affected by its presence.
